Jeffrey Allen Keesecker

Jeffrey Allen Keesecker, 63, of Monroe died Tuesday August 16, 2011. He was the devoted husband of Eleanor Geneva Keesecker for over 30 years. He is also survived by his faithful four legged companion \"Mingy\".

Jeffrey was born January 30, 1948 in Martinsburg, WV a son of the late Homer and Alice Keesecker. He proudly served his country in the U.S. Air Force during the Vietnam War and was awarded the Purple Heart. Jeffrey was a gifted handyman but he especially enjoyed painting and was known affectionately as \"PePa\" to his grandchildren and great-grandchildren.

In addition to his wife he is survived by four children: Debbie Evans and husband Mike of Monroe, Billy Talbott and wife Pam of Powhatan, Karen Thompson and husband Bubba and Phillip Talbott all of Richmond, four sisters: Irene \"Sis\", Carol, Faye, and Sylvia, and one brother Scott, seven grandchildren: Jessica and husband Jeremiah, Nicki, Brittney, Haley, Hunter, Thomas, and Tiffany, and four great grandchildren: Brycen, Haven, Eastyn, and Chase.

In addition to his parents he was preceded in death by three sisters: Vickie, Rosie, and Eileen.
